#1b4d0a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b4d0a is composed of 10.6% red, 30.2%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 87%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 104.8 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 17.1%. #1b4d0a color hex could be obtained by blending #369a14 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336600.

● #1b4d0a color description : Very dark green.
#1b4d0a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b4d0a has RGB values of R:27, G:77,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 1789194.

Shades and Tints of #1b4d0a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030801 is the darkest color, while #f7fef5 is the lightest one.
